Which of the following tissues is present in maximum amount, joins differet tissues, forms the packing between them and helps to keep the organs in place and normal shape ?

A

Areolar

B

Adipose

C

Tendon

D

Ligament

Text Solution

AI Generated Solution

The correct Answer is:
To solve the question regarding which tissue is present in maximum amount, joins different tissues, forms packing between them, and helps to keep the organs in place and their normal shape, we can follow these steps: ### Step-by-Step Solution: 1. **Identify the Types of Tissues**: - Understand that there are four main types of tissues in the body: epithelial, connective, muscle, and nervous tissue. 2. **Focus on Connective Tissues**: - Since the question emphasizes joining different tissues and providing support, we should focus on connective tissues, which include areolar, adipose, tendon, and ligament. 3. **Define Each Option**: - **Areolar Tissue**: A type of loose connective tissue that provides support and framework for organs, keeping them in place and maintaining their shape. - **Adipose Tissue**: A loose connective tissue that stores fat for energy and insulation but does not primarily provide structural support. - **Tendon**: A dense connective tissue that connects muscles to bones, not primarily for packing or support between different tissues. - **Ligament**: A dense connective tissue that connects bones to other bones, also not primarily for packing or support between different tissues. 4. **Analyze the Functions**: - Areolar tissue is widely distributed throughout the body and is known for its role in supporting and connecting various tissues and organs. - It acts as a packing material, filling spaces between organs and tissues, and helps maintain their normal shape and position. 5. **Conclusion**: - Based on the definitions and functions, areolar tissue is the one that is present in maximum amount, joins different tissues, forms packing between them, and helps to keep the organs in place and their normal shape. ### Final Answer: The correct answer is **Option A: Areolar Tissue**.
